GOLD AWARD

Battery tray sealing with cross weld

Innovators: Boris Menič, Vili Malnarič, Gregor Jordan, Dario Novak, Lea Gregl, Nina Prah

Description of the innovation: Our sealing innovation is implemented in EV of one of leading EV manufacturers. With the use of our innovative solution we solve the problems with sealing that occured with the previous solution. We are achieving battery tray sealing with deep penetration of MIG weld and FSW from the opposite side. This way we create a barrier wich prevents leaking of air and battery fluid as well as exposure to other fluids and dirt. That way we protect the battery modules from exterior infulences and we enable safe and reliable operation of EV. With the implementation of innovation in the production process we established a process that is suitable for use in automated serial production with high reliability of achieving sufficient sealing.

SILVER AWARD

Robotic weld gap tracking

Innovators:  Uroš Brinc, Janez Jereb, Tilen Kovačič, Marko Malnarič, Boštjan Piletič

Description of the innovation:

Due to the tendency to lower consumption and lower carbon footprint, the weight of the vehicle is of great importance. Lower vehicle weight can be achieved by using thinner high-strength steels, which due to altered mechanical properties and smaller thickness cause welding position problems, which we solved by using an advanced system that allowed us to make a viable product and gain business.

The system for our innovation consists of a burner sensor and advanced software. The system uses real-time read data to define the actual position and width of the weld gap to the robot. This will significantly improve quality, productivity and reduce congestions.

TPV AUTOMOTIVE awarded gold for innovation by Chamber of Commerce and Industry of Slovenia

After having received seven awards for innovation at regional level, TPV AUTOMOTIVE was awarded with national gold by Chamber of Commerce and Industry of Slovenia.


Chamber of Commerce and Industry of Slovenia awarded the most innovative individuals, companies and other institutions at national level. These awards represent the highest national recognition of innovative achievements for Slovenian companies and promote innovation in Slovenia.


By winning gold at regional level, TPV AUTOMOTIVE’s »Universal robot »BIN PICKING« cell« was one of the 43 innovations that qualified for the final, and achieved great success by winning gold at national level as well.


The innovation is a product of cooperation between TPV AUTOMOTIVE and ALPINEON. The two companies joined their knowledge and experience in Industry 4.0 and created a novelty on a global scale. With the help of advanced machine vision, the universal robotic bin picking cell recognizes and picks up individual disordered items of complex shapes, sorts the items and arranges them for further processing. This significantly simplifies the production process, which would otherwise require ergonomically demanding and time-consuming manual labor. The worker is rid of difficult and repetitive motions and placed in the role of a supervisor. A simple user interface allows it to be easily and quickly adapted to any product.  Bin picking ensures greater workflow accuracy, speed and reliability. In addition, it is insensitive to environmental effects such as darkness, cold and viruses such as Covid, enabling uninterrupted operation regardless of the conditions, resulting in higher cost efficiency.

  • Silver was awarded for »Innovative shape of bushing for prevention of bushing – tube separation and assuring drainage of surface protection fluids during the coating process« to Mitja Glavan, Jurij Kuretič, Silvester Urek and Franc Bevc.

Description of the innovation:

One of the leading car manufacturers approached TPV AUTOMOTIVE and SiEVA group with a problem concerning bushing insertion into a car hood mounting component. Due to exposure of the assembly, it was necessary to provide an adequate surface protection to achieve the desired product lifespan. The manufacturer also faced problems with bushing fixation in the assembly. Potential changes of the whole assembly concept would result in project delays, delays in start of production and cost increase. A group of innovators has developed a completely new form of bushing that effectively solves the problem of bushing fixation and at the same time ensured a complete surface protection of the assembly, increasing product lifespan and reducing cost.
